[What are the effects of damaged nitrogen and oxygen sensors on the car]
1. Causes multiple fault lights to light up, and there will be relevant fault storage records in the control unit
2. Causing the control unit to be unable to accurately adjust the emissions, the vehicle is in a state of excessive emissions, and long-term excessive emissions will shorten the service life of exhaust emission equipment
3. Causing diesel combustion disorders, resulting in weak acceleration, shaking overall speed, and inability to start the vehicle

[Product Description]
-NOX measurement range: 0-3000PPM NOX
-O2 measurement range: 0-21%
-Peak exhaust temperature: 800 ℃ + -
-Can be used under O2 (21%), HC, and COH2O (< 12%) conditions
